python - 在 Windows 中启用 Google 助理
问题描述
我正在尝试使用 Google Assistant 进行一些自动化操作。是否可以将移动谷歌助手应用程序与 python 集成?例如,如果我在我的手机中说我的 PC 中的开放边缘,并且我能够从我的 PC 上运行的 python 应用程序中获取相同的内容,我可以基于它创建自定义操作。谁能帮助我这怎么可能?
解决方案
在最高级别,可以使用“Actions on Google”对 Google 助理进行编程。Actions on Google 接收您的音频输入并驱动名为“Dialog Flow”的服务。Dialog Flow 解析您的自然语言以寻找“意图”(您所要求的)。当意图匹配时,可以调用“Webhook”来处理请求。
如果您的 Windows PC 上运行的应用程序正在侦听传入的 REST 请求并且可以处理有效负载内容,则 Dialog Flow 中指定的 Webhook 可用于调用可以执行工作的 Windows 应用程序(REST 应用程序)。
将所有这些连接起来确实需要一些技巧。一些好的阅读开始将是:
推荐阅读
- elasticsearch - Elasticsearch:使用 _doc 排序滚动搜索 - terminate_early 标志
- numpy - SeedSequence.spawn 和 SeedSequence.generate_state 有什么区别
- android - 如何使用flutter GETx随着时间的变化更新timeData?
- python - 如何在 Python 的 firebase_admin 中连接两个表?
- ruby - DocuSign 需要使用不同的选项卡两次签署文档
- javascript - Javascript文件未显示在浏览器上
- swift - 使用 ForEach 循环生成的按钮打开工作表
- javascript - Apollo 服务器 GraphQL 网络问题
- reactjs - 为什么样式属性在视图和文本上的工作方式不同?
- grpc - 由于 karaf 中的相互依赖关系,类的 NoClassDefFoundError